p-Anisic Acid

p-Anisic acid (4-methoxybenzoic acid) is an aromatic carboxylic acid with an additional oxygen function from the methoxy group attached to the benzene ring. It falls under HTS 2918.99.0500 as a specifically named aromatic carboxylic acid with additional oxygen function, chemically defined and separate as per Chapter 29 note (a). Used in organic synthesis, flavors, and pharmaceuticals.

Clofibrate

Clofibrate is ethyl 2-(4-chlorophenoxy)-2-methylpropanoate, an aromatic carboxylic ester with additional oxygen function in the ether linkage. Specifically named in HTS 2918.99.0500 as a derivative of carboxylic acid with oxygen function, meeting Chapter 29 criteria for esters classified with parent acid functions. Used historically as lipid-lowering pharmaceutical.

3-Phenoxybenzoic Acid

3-Phenoxybenzoic acid features a phenoxy group (-O-C6H5) at the meta position of benzoic acid, providing aromatic carboxylic acid with additional oxygen ether function. Explicitly listed in HTS 2918.99.0500 for such specifically named compounds per Chapter 29 note (a). Serves as intermediate for insecticides like permethrin.

Ethyl p-Anisate

Ethyl p-anisate is the ethyl ester of p-anisic acid, retaining aromatic carboxylic acid ester with oxygen function classification. Per Chapter 29 note 3(A)(B), esters of Chapter 29 acids with ethyl alcohol classified with parent acid heading 2918.99.0500. Fragrance and intermediate chemical.
